Bus. Administration/Management - Associate

Managerial occupations are a high-growth career, according to the U.S. Department of Labor. National College responds to this career opportunity with an extensive curriculum that spans everything from organizing a business and understanding employee behavior, to managing the overall operations of a company. Other areas of study include success through the art of decision-making and effective planning. With precision and efficiency, managers play a vital role in the structure of all businesses.

In addition to the principal course of study, students in this program will receive a background in computers, business organization, business law, human resource management, and oral communications. This program gives the graduate the training that is needed for an entry level position, as well as the background necessary to grow professionally.

National College

Founded in 1886 in Roanoke, Virginia, National College enrolls more than 6,500 students at its 19 campus locations in Virginia, Kentucky, Tennessee, Ohio, and Indiana.

National College degree options – from diploma programs to the Master of Business Administration program – educate students to be fully prepared for well-defined fields of employment.
